My "Jacques Maritain" Wins the Jacques Maritain Prize (Almost)

6/13/2017

 
Picture
I have just been informed that my recent essay, "Jacques Maritain's Art and Scholasticism and the Recovery of a Beautiful World," is runner-up in Dappled Things' annual Jacques Maritain Essay Prize.

My thanks to Sally Thomas, who judged this year's contest; to the editors of Dappled Things, who work so selflessly to give the Catholic literary imagination a place to unfold; and to Daniel Mitsui, whose marvellous essay received a well-deserved first prize.

My essay is, in part, a summary and, in part, a further working out of the discussion of Maritain and the metaphysics of beauty to be found in ​The Vision of the Soul: Truth, Goodness, and Beauty in the Western Tradition.
